Output 348a0704536752641d9212c82b3f32c55eac97217a7c2e439b8718487afc6c32:0

value
17447780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a05fa426c4948d7e87d9ec737a6ed3d02a4e9c OP_EQUAL
address
3HheJ4qoy8RsrUvN6NA9LAVKU6NUV6whVh
transaction
348a0704536752641d9212c82b3f32c55eac97217a7c2e439b8718487afc6c32
spent
true